Who are we?
The Chartered Institute of Internal Auditors is the only professional membership body exclusively for internal auditors in the UK and Ireland.
We represent the profession of internal auditing and we deliver services to internal auditors.
Our policy work helps us to raise the profile of the profession and to represent our members to regulators, government and the media.
Our qualifications, training and resources help internal auditors to be the best they can be.
We have over 10,000 members across the UK and Ireland and are part of the Global IIA which has 180,000 members in 190 countries. In Europe, we're represented by the European Confederation of Institutes of Internal Auditing (ECIIA), which promotes internal auditing to organisations within the European Community, alongside publish research/position papers and organising an annual conference.
